Background
The small display devices popular in the market at present are various, and the LED nixie tube display screen has the technical advantages of high reliability, high brightness, long service life, low energy consumption and the like which cannot be compared with other display screens, and is widely applied to the production and living fields, such as the display screens of automatic equipment, household appliances and other equipment. The LED nixie tube is formed by packaging a plurality of light-emitting diodes together to form an 8-shaped device, leads are connected internally, all strokes and common electrodes of the light-emitting diodes are only required to be LED out, and the LED nixie tube takes the light-emitting diodes as light-emitting units and has the effects of single red, yellow, blue, green, white, yellow green and the like. The monochrome and sectional full-color tubes can brighten the outlines of buildings, roads and river levees, and the LED nixie tubes can be uniformly distributed to form a large-area display area, can display patterns and characters, and can play video files with different formats. Files such as flash, animation, characters and the like are displayed on a computer, or personalized animation is designed by using animation design software, and various dynamic color-changing image-text effects are played. One end of a PIN PIN of the existing LED nixie tube is connected with an internal PCB, and the other end of the PIN PIN is exposed outside, so that circuit faults are easily caused by dampness.

Compared with the prior art, the utility model discloses following beneficial effect has:
the utility model discloses moisture-proof structure and heat abstractor have been increased on traditional LED charactron basis. The moisture-proof structure adopts the airtight gasket to increase the sealing property and avoid rainwater from entering. And meanwhile, the sponge moisture absorption pad can absorb water vapor, so that the occurrence of short circuit fault of the circuit is prevented. The heat dissipation device accelerates the gas flow in the machine body, takes away redundant heat and prevents the circuit from aging caused by heat accumulation.

The working principle is as follows: glass cover 1 prevents that the rainwater from soaking charactron 3, and airtight pad 2 increases the leakproofness, reduces the rainwater and gets into, and sponge moisture absorption pad 7 absorbs steam, and total control chip 5 adjusts each component, the inside temperature of temperature sensor 4 monitoring devices to control driving motor 9's start-up. The heat conductive metal plate 14 and the metal riser 12 absorb heat of the plc board 14 and accelerate heat volatilization.
